For 2010 IRS income tax purposes, we received a (not to be confused with a 1099 form) for a Money Market account ........ and additionally..... interest income for a US SVG bond. We do not, nor did we, have US savings bonds.

Upon calling the phone number for inquiries (1-888-762-1099), I was eventually connected with Kyle Lamont (877-762-8000) who researched the matter and said that she did not find a record for the SVG account number given. She was to send a letter of correction/amended form. I was waiting for the letter (having phoned Ms. Lamont and left a reminder on her answering machine) before filing our 2010 income tax. Nothing.

In April of 2011, I wrote to PNC Bank stating the above facts. Nothing. On February 24th of 2012, I spoke with an employee (724-942-6090) who was to intercede and resolve the issue. Nothing. I am now preparing to file income tax for 2011. I want/need the 1098 error correction by the NINTH of March, 2012.  IT HAS BEEN IN EXCESS OF ONE YEAR THAT THIS REMAINS UNRESOLVED. Historically some US savings bonds that have been gifted have sometimes been listed with the gift giver's social security number rather than the redeemers. And sometimes the person redeeming the bond is no smarter to write in their correct social on the back.
